Stecco Natura (The Westwood)
Address: 1/F, The Westwood, 8 Belcher's Street, Shek Tong Tsui
Phone No.: 28882881
Address: 1/F, The Westwood, 8 Belcher's Street, Shek Tong Tsui
Phone No.: 28882881